Zamysły
Zamysły is a creative experiences company designing events, workshops, and visual concepts that spark wonder and curiosity. The website serves as the brand's main showcase, translating an emotionally-driven creative concept into a clear, navigable online presence.
Achievements
I designed a website that expresses creativity at every touchpoint, from layout to copy to visual rhythm, while staying warm and approachable rather than purely decorative. The site needed to hold a large amount of information (multiple service categories, workshop formats, and offerings) without feeling cluttered or overwhelming, which meant carefully balancing visual richness with clarity and ease of navigation. The result is a site that feels inviting and human, while still functioning as a clear, easy-to-scan source of information for visitors with very different needs.
Challenges
The core challenge was reconciling breadth with clarity: Zamysły's work spans graphic design, social media, animation, web design, and live events - all unified by one intention, not five disconnected skill sets. Translating that into a website that reads as coherent rather than scattered required finding the right narrative thread before any visual decisions were made.
Process
I started from the brand's emotional core rather than a sitemap: defining "wspólny zachwyt" (shared wonder) as the throughline, then mapping every service back to that single intention. From there, I built the site architecture, wrote the positioning copy, and designed the visual identity, moving from a general workshop showcase to a clearer, product-focused structure.
